Output 577203a21f24b8233f3ee8a60945ed9efa465bf454ed29bc88d24eaa18fa0714:0

value
150000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5d6b806e6ee4b75ec2f80633741d93c05ed1887ecc2fdc5a8e4e0152d8b6740
address
tb1pchttsphxae9htmp0sp3nwswe8sz76xy8anp0m3dgunsp2tvtvaqq3cskcm
transaction
577203a21f24b8233f3ee8a60945ed9efa465bf454ed29bc88d24eaa18fa0714